Hi,

I started the programme a few months ago and got through to week 5 but stopped after getting ill. I managed to kick myself back into it today and went back to week 2, but just a few minutes in I was getting severe shin pain. On the side of each shin I developed large red patches. The pain was tolerable when running but much worse on the walks in between. Following my run my ankles completely siezed so I had to shuffle out of the gym like a penguin!

I didn't have this before, and I haven't changed shoes or anything else. I really want to get my momentum back and complete the programme. Does anyone have any idea what the problem is?

First and foremost, I'm not qualified. For what it's worth, and just going on my limited experiences with family and friends then to me, it looks like a few things I've seen. Firstly, is it just skin irritation? Doesn't really sound like it but could it be a localised reaction to elastane in socks or something? Secondly, could it be cellulitis? Inflamed and infected cells which doesn't tend to subside, really hurts and may need antibiotics. Usually occurs from broken skin or a bite though I think. Lastly, the other thing is circulation. Poorer circulation can have your legs and ankles like that. If it lasts a few days or occurs again when you run it might be worth a g.p. visit. I might be talking absolute mince, so bear it in mind!
